    The 43rd Scripps National Spelling Bee was held in Washington, D.C. at the Mayflower Hotel on June 3–4, 1970, sponsored by the E.W. Scripps Company. The winner was 14-year-old Libby Childress of Mount Airy, North Carolina, with the winning word "croissant".

    The 51st Scripps National Spelling Bee was held in Washington, D.C. at the Mayflower Hotel on June 7–8, 1978, sponsored by the E.W. Scripps Company. The winner was 13-year-old Peg McCarthy of Topeka, Kansas, on the word "deification". Second place went to 12-year old Lyn Sue Kahng of San Diego, California, who missed "crescive".
